Tashnag party clears the air on Bourj Hammoud evictions
The Tashnag party said, in an explanatory statement issued on Monday, that Bourj Hammoud was and still is the symbol of coexistence between all confessions and religions living in one geographic area, away from discrimination or segregation.   

The statement said that the real issue is simply a reorganization effort in the area, in coordination with the municipality of Bourj Hammoud, given the large number of foreign workers living there. Up to 15 people are living in one or two-bedroom apartments, creating a nuisance for other residents.    

Beyond the problems that arise with other residents, the statement also explained that many of the foreign workers are renting illegally and their rental agreements are not properly registered with the municipality.   

Speaking out against the recent press coverage, the statement noted, “given that the party’s policy and procedures are no secret to anyone in terms of transparency, cooperation and dialogue, we consider that the information disseminated by the media is completely false and baseless.”
